The Essentials of Metal Polishing - Most often, the polishing of metal is needed for an attractive appearance and clean-room application. It's one of the most widely used methods due to its use in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the items, as an example, motorcycle parts, cookware or auto parts. Additionally, plenty of clean-rooms would need a burnished finish in an effort to decrease the porosity of the components that could result in dirt to gather and contaminate. An example of this use might be in vacuum chambers.

You'll discover numerous ways to polish metal, and here I will go over a bit about the various processes involved. Various metals may be burnished employing chemicals,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, and even manually. A particular polishing compound or paste can be applied, which may include d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its lousy th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scidness, and hardness is just about the time intensive. On the flip side, goods made of non-ferrous metal are certainly more responsive to polishing, since these need the lowest number of treatments.

A lower pad speed is commonly used should a superior quality mirror finish is called for. Finishing buffs smothered in paste are seriously affected by specific pressures on the surface of the polishing pad. The severeness of the pressure on the surface might be raised within certain boundaries, although further overreaching the maximum level of force not merely cuts down the quality of treatment, but also can worsen efficiency, might cause wear on the part, and there is furthermore an apparent heating up of the objects being worked on, generated by friction. When you are using thinner material, it will be increased heat (and a corresponding pliability of the metal) which can cause items to bend, twist or distort. In general, it requires an experienced polisher to think about all these variables to both not cause damage to the metal part and to give good results effectively. To help appreciably increase the quality of the resultant finish, the buffing operation must really be implemented with much less power and not a large amount of force so that you might ultimately deliver a surface area that doesn't have any scratches or marks resulting from the polishing procedure, subsequently 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
